Q: Does the screen support True Tone?
A: Yes, REPART screens are fully compatible with True Tone. With iOS 18, True Tone is automatically restored after screen replacement, even without using a programmer.
Q: Will replacing the screen trigger the "Unknown Part" warning?
A: Yes, iPhone 11 series and later models running iOS 15 and later may display an "Unknown Part" warning after screen replacement. This message does not affect functionality but is part of Apple's security measures.
Q: Can IC transfer help remove the "Unknown Part" message?
A: Yes, transferring the original Touch IC from the original screen to the new REPART screen can help retain system authentication and potentially eliminate or reduce the "Unknown Part" warning. We recommend professional tools and techniques for IC transfer.

Q: Will Face ID work after replacing the screen?
A: Yes, Face ID will function normally if the original Face ID module (ear speaker & sensor flex) is transferred properly to the new screen.
